About Oman Oil Company
OQ? Oh yeah, that’s Oman’s big player in the energy game. Not just some old-school oil company—they basically scooped up nine separate companies and mashed ’em together, so now they’re a bit of a powerhouse. You’ll find their fingerprints pretty much everywhere from pulling oil out of the ground to whipping up chemicals and shipping ’em around the world. They’re not just hanging out in Oman either; they’ve got stuff going on in, like, 16 countries. Busy folks.
